Foundation Sealing in Montgomery, AL
Foundation sealing services involve applying specialized materials to the exterior or interior surfaces of a building’s foundation to prevent water infiltration and protect against moisture damage. These services are suitable for a variety of projects, including sealing cracks, joints, and gaps in basement walls, crawl spaces, or concrete slabs. Property owners often seek foundation sealing to improve structural stability, reduce the risk of water leaks, and maintain a dry, healthy indoor environment,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or high humidity.
Before requesting foundation sealing, property owners typically want to understand the extent of existing cracks or damage, the type of sealing material used, and the scope of the project needed to effectively protect the foundation. It’s also helpful to consider the age and condition of the foundation, as well as any previous water issues, to determine the most appropriate sealing approach. Proper assessment ensures that the sealing process addresses current concerns and helps prevent future problems related to moisture intrusion and foundation deterioration.

Foundation Sealing Questions
What is foundation sealing? Foundation sealing involves applying a protective barrier to prevent water and moisture from penetrating the foundation walls, helping to reduce damage and maintain stability.
When should foundation sealing be considered? Sealing is recommended when signs of moisture intrusion, cracking, or deterioration are observed in the foundation or basement area.
What types of projects typically require foundation sealing? Projects often include sealing basement walls, crawl spaces, or areas with existing water leaks or moisture issues.
How does foundation sealing benefit property owners? Sealing helps protect the structural integrity of the foundation, prevents water damage, and can improve indoor air quality by reducing mold growth.
